>>74771569Do calesthenics. Getting really good at pushups, dips, handstands, squats, back bridges, and pullups and all their variations will give you a nice physique. Big time bonus points if you use rings and paralletes to expand your options and make your lifts even more effective. Be sure to do them like a bro though. Go for reps and basics instead of skills. Learn the cool moves too if you'd like but the results in how you look lie with the basics done for high volume
